首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

React:动态更改Firebase路径

React是一个用于构建用户界面的JavaScript库。它通过组件化的方式,使得开发者可以轻松地构建可复用的UI组件,并且能够实现动态的数据更新和渲染。

Firebase是一个由Google提供的云服务平台,它提供了一系列的后端服务,包括实时数据库、身份认证、云存储等。在React中,可以使用Firebase来实现动态更改路径的功能。

动态更改Firebase路径意味着根据特定的条件或用户交互,改变Firebase数据库中的路径,以便读取或写入不同的数据。这在许多应用场景中非常有用,比如根据用户的选择加载不同的数据,或者根据特定条件更新数据库中的数据。

在React中实现动态更改Firebase路径的步骤如下:

  1. 安装Firebase:使用npm或yarn安装Firebase模块,可以通过运行以下命令来安装:npm install firebase
  2. 初始化Firebase:在React组件中,使用firebase.initializeApp()方法初始化Firebase。你需要提供Firebase项目的配置信息,包括API密钥、项目ID等。
  3. 获取数据库引用:使用firebase.database().ref()方法获取对Firebase数据库的引用。
  4. 动态更改路径:根据你的需求,使用React的状态或其他方式来获取要更改的路径。然后,使用获取到的路径来更新数据库引用,例如:ref.child('path/to/data')
  5. 读取或写入数据:使用更新后的数据库引用来读取或写入数据。你可以使用ref.on()方法监听数据的变化,或者使用ref.set()ref.update()等方法来写入数据。

下面是一些腾讯云相关产品和产品介绍链接地址,可以用于实现动态更改Firebase路径的功能:

  1. 云数据库CDB:腾讯云的关系型数据库服务,适用于存储结构化数据。产品介绍链接:https://cloud.tencent.com/product/cdb
  2. 云存储COS:腾讯云的对象存储服务,适用于存储和管理大规模的非结构化数据。产品介绍链接:https://cloud.tencent.com/product/cos

请注意,以上只是一些示例产品,具体选择哪个产品取决于你的需求和场景。在实际开发中,你可能还需要考虑其他因素,如性能、可扩展性、安全性等。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券